Picture For Dining Room Wall
The picture for dining room wall you choose must complement your room’s overall function, color, and furniture. Begin your search by considering the mood you wish to create. For example, a serene landscape can offer a sense of peace, while a vibrant abstract art brings a pop of color and excitement to the dining rooms. Abstract art brings color, movement, and a contemporary feel to modern or eclectic rooms. Neutrals such as ivory and soft gray create a calm backdrop, enhancing the overall ambiance. Bold jewel tones like sapphire and emerald can create drama and a striking visual impact in dining rooms. Think about how the artwork will work with your existing dining table and chairs, creating a complete and cohesive look as people gather to share meals.
Art can focus attention on your dining table, serving as a visual anchor for the room. Take time to explore different styles, from contemporary to country village scenes, to see what draws you in. Textured art, such as ceramic pieces or woven tapestries, can add tactile interest and depth to the space. Remember, the best experience comes when you choose pieces that not only look beautiful but also hold personal meaning or memories for you and your guests.

Choosing wall art for your dining room involves more than just picking something that matches the dining table. You’ll need to measure your wall and consider the scale of the room and existing furniture to select artwork that fits. The next step is to log the options you like, compare price, color, and size, and then continue narrowing the search for the perfect dining room wall art. Additionally, ensure there is 42-48 inches of clearance between the dining table and the walls for easy movement and functionality. This spacing ensures comfort and practicality for everyone using the space.
